Output 4435a95de5d2c4000e89f20fe8d2ea7cba2ae1097d786c32db6564dfa6b2c38e:0

value
89643095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ea25721e57213aa2ea935dbb8ce738fba41c002c OP_EQUAL
address
MVFDD6ZCvrxXBgCdTVGvZTVgwTMTi7ZhSJ
transaction
4435a95de5d2c4000e89f20fe8d2ea7cba2ae1097d786c32db6564dfa6b2c38e
spent
true